HP Mini 110 is back and better than ever

Just when you thought that the HP Mini 110 has bitten the dust, along comes proof of its revival. The new and improved HP Mini 110 will replace the non-HD HP Mini 210, where it will boast a flush “in-line” 6-cell battery. Not only that, you can be sure that the performance of the new HP Mini 110 will be something worth checking out, since it supports DDR2 RAM (DDR3 RAM support would have sealed the deal for many people, we believe), and plays nice with the Atom N455/N475 processors that ironically enough, can handle DDR3 RAM without missing a beat. You can choose from black or white colors, with prices starting from $279.99 upwards, depending on what you want to stuff inside.
